Phil Lesh And Friends
Central Park Summerstage
New York, NY
9/17/2015
Neumann TLM170 (cardoids, FOB, center, about 40 feet from the stage) -> Sound Devices 722 (@24/96); FLAC File processing in SoundForge 11 (clap/whistle/pop/yell hand scrubbing; volume normalization; resample to 44.1 with iZotope 64-Bit SRC set higher than "Highest Quality" setting w/anti-alias filter; 24->16 bit dither using iZotope MBIT+ Dither with Ultra noise shaping, High dither settings); Tracked in CDWav. IDv3 tagged in Tag&Rename 3.9.1
Set 1
1. tuning
2. Samson & Delilah
3. Catfish John
4. Hard To Handle
5. Easy Wind
6. West L.A. Fadeaway
7. Candyman
8. Big River
9. banter - setbreak announce
Set 2
1. tuning
2. He's Gone ->
3. Next Time You See Me
4. St. Stephen
5. (Turn On Your) Lovelight (tease)
6. Lucy In The Sky With Diamonds
7. (Turn On Your) Lovelight *
8. Sugaree
9. Comes A Time ->
10. Franklin's Tower
11. encore break
12. banter - become an organ donor
13. Mr. Charlie
14. U.S. Blues
* = Blue Sky (Allman Brothers Band) teases @ 6:55
The band:
Phil Lesh - bass/vocals
Chris Robinson - vocals
Neal Casal - guitar
Eric Krasno - guitar
Adam Macdougal - keyboards
Tony Leone - drums
I scrubbed a TON of claps, whistles, and yells from this recording as there were some very boisterous people around us. I scrubbed from: S1T2(17 claps), S1T3(65 claps, 2 yells), S1T4(32 claps, 3 yells), S1T5(65 claps, 3 yells), S1T6(77 claps, 1 yell), S1T7(62 claps, 4 whistles, 4 yells), S1T8(21 claps), S2T2(51 claps, 2 yells), S2T3(56 claps, 1 yell), S2T4(130 claps, 8 whistles, 2 yells), S2T5(8 claps, 3 whistles), S2T6(45 claps), S2T7(96 claps, 3 whistles), S2T8(127 claps, 1 pop, 2 yells), S2T9(29 claps, 2 yells, 2 whistles), S2T10(37 claps, 3 whistles), S2T11(20 claps), S2T12(10 claps), S2T13(28 claps), S2T14(73 claps, 1 yell)
Recorded, mastered, tracked and posted by Scott Bernstein (9/19-10/13/2015). Yes, the clap/yell/whistle scrubbing took me weeks to get through on this one.
